Following closely on the heels of Ronnie Fieg’s milestone 15th-anniversary restoration project and the reveal of the extensive Chapter IV apparel and accessories collection, Kith and BMW have officially unveiled the automotive centerpieces of their latest reunion. For the fourth chapter of their ongoing partnership, the duo presents a conceptual bridge between the German automaker’s past and present, celebrating the legacy of its first-ever Sports Activity Vehicle through two bespoke, one-of-one builds: a meticulously restored 2000 BMW X5 E53 and an all-new 2027 BMW X5. The two models showcase Fieg's distinctive design lens applied across distinct eras of BMW's engineering lineage.
Looking back, Fieg and BMW spent over a year executing a comprehensive rotisserie restoration of the first-generation 2000 BMW X5 E53. Finished in its original Titanium Silver Metallic, this bespoke model hides a massive powertrain conversion beneath its hood, featuring a custom-integrated 5.0-liter S85 V10 engine paired with a six-speed manual transmission. While retaining the factory all-wheel-drive system, the performance is drastically enhanced by a custom exhaust system, BMW M Sport brakes, and a recalibrated suspension. Inside, the fully customized cabin is draped in black leather with all-over Kith monogram embossing, complete with collaborative branding integrated seamlessly into the instrument cluster.
At the opposite end of the timeline, the 2027 BMW X5 by Kith introduces the model’s fifth generation and marks the first entirely new X5 body design to debut in more than eight years. Emphasizing a minimalist, monolithic aesthetic, the vehicle features uninterrupted exterior surfaces devoid of seals and door handles, complemented by double-X headlights and an illuminated kidney grille. Operating on an updated inline six-cylinder B58 engine paired with a 48V mild hybrid system, the contemporary SAV pays homage to its predecessor with an exclusive Frozen Titanium Silver paint finish. The cabin mirrors the vintage build's luxury with monogram-embossed black leather, K&K Crest embroidery, BMW M Carbon Sport front seats, and a panoramic skyroof.
The bespoke vehicles arrive as part of the Kith for BMW 2026 collection, which is currently available via Kith's webstore, app and flagships.
